Economic Snapshot July 2021

DATE CREATED: Monday, 09 August 2021 14:02

July saw markets continue to worry about the global growth profile. Some key readings of economic activity in June were lower than in previous months, leading markets to revisit the “peak growth theme”. Potential disruption from the accelerating Covid-19 waves around the world added to these concerns. This narrative outweighed some stronger than expected inflation figures.

Economic Snapshot June 2021

DATE CREATED: Wednesday, 07 July 2021 11:27

FY2020/21 was a dramatic year that started with serious concerns about public health and the global economy and finished on an optimistic note, delivering historic gains in equity markets along the way. Although Covid-19 continued to cause problems in many countries through the year, progress on developing and distributing vaccines helped mitigate concerns about the impact of further lockdowns.

Economic Snapshot February 2021

DATE CREATED: Thursday, 18 March 2021 11:14

February was a re-run of January in that markets started on a strong note, with equities posting very good gains in the first half of the month, only for conditions to reverse later in the month. However, while online trading caused the volatility in January, it was the bond market that caused the trouble in February.

Economic Snapshot September 2020

DATE CREATED: Thursday, 15 October 2020 07:31

September saw a break in the rally in global equity markets. Several factors contributed to this, including signs that the global recovery, while proceeding, is nevertheless slowing down. Growing concerns about prospects for fiscal stimulus in the US added to the volatility, as did reports that Japanese firm Softbank had purchased billions of dollars of equity options, driving tech stocks up on speculative positions.
